Personal injury attorney are attorneys who provide legal services to individuals who claim they have suffered physical or mental injuries due to the negligence of another person, business, government agency, or other entity. Personal injury attorney work primarily in the field of law known as tort law.

Most law firms operate on contingent fees.

Most California-based law firms work on contingent fees. This means you don’t have to worry about paying attorney’s fees until you win the case. We are not responsible for attorneys’ fees if you cannot win the case.

There is no initial consultation fee or upfront payment. When and how much money is paid for injuries is paid with that money. Most attorneys generally charge about 33% of the total amount a client receives. If they don’t get money for your injuries, you don’t owe them anything. Most California personal injury attorneys do not represent cases that they do not believe will be reimbursed. If they agree to take over the case, they will run financial risks and if they do not receive money on their behalf, they will bear unnecessary expenses such as stationery, photocopying costs and expert witnesses.

Types of power of attorney

A Power of Attorney (POA) is a legal document that empowers a responsible attorney or legal representative to act on your behalf. The attorney in charge has broad or limited powers to act on behalf of the principal. Her representative can make property, financial or medical decisions on behalf of the mover.

  1. General Power of Attorney
  2. Limited or Special Power of Attorney
  3. Durable Power of Attorney
  4. Medical or Healthcare Power of Attorney
  5. Springing Power of Attorney
